What is Pi Network?
Before we dive deep, let’s have a quick refresher. Pi Network is a unique crypto project that aims to make digital currency accessible to everyone. Its standout feature is “mobile mining,” which allows users to accumulate PI tokens on their smartphones with minimal battery drain. This has helped it build a colossal user base before even launching its token on the open market.
Currently, Pi is in an “Enclosed Mainnet” phase. This means the blockchain is live, but it’s protected by a firewall, preventing external connectivity. Pioneers who have completed KYC (Know Your Customer) can transfer PI within the ecosystem, but they cannot trade it on external exchanges yet. The prices you see on some exchanges are for PI IOUs, which are essentially speculative placeholders.

On-Chain & Narrative Drivers
Because Pi’s mainnet is enclosed, we can’t use traditional on-chain metrics like active addresses or transaction volume for analysis. Instead, we have to focus on the project’s narrative and potential catalysts.
The primary narrative driver is Pi’s immense community. No other project in crypto history has amassed such a large potential user base pre-launch. If the Pi Core Team can successfully transition these millions of miners into active participants in a decentralized economy, the network effect could be astronomical. This is the core bullish thesis. Conversely, the narrative is also burdened by skepticism due to the prolonged development timeline and the uncertainty surrounding the Open Mainnet launch. Many wonder if these miners will become instant sellers, creating massive downward pressure the moment the token becomes liquid.

FAQ
Is the current PI price on exchanges real?
The price you see on some exchanges is for PI IOUs, which are not the official, transferable coin. These are speculative instruments that represent a promise to deliver real PI after the Open Mainnet launch. Their price may not reflect the actual value of PI post-launch.
